Latest Patents

Schnarr's most recent patents include "Error Handling in Executing Workflow State Machines" and "Data Flow Management in Processing Workflows." The first patent focuses on a workflow interpreter service that utilizes a specialized workflow definition language to maintain control over data flows. This system enhances error handling capabilities within various states of a workflow state machine, ensuring robust performance in complex computing environments.

Similarly, the "Data Flow Management in Processing Workflows" patent emphasizes the importance of managing the data that transitions between different states in a workflow. This innovation allows workflows to be processed incrementally across multiple computing resources, streamlining operational efficiency and minimizing errors.
